Summary: There are two passports of Henry Seybert in this collection. The earlier passport, 1826, signed by John Quincy Adams, shows that Seybert was 22 when he traveling to such cities as Geneva, Copenhagen and Berlin. The second passport shows that Seybert also traveled to Paris and Madrid. Also included in the case along with Seybert's first passport is the passport of George Pepper, 1833.
